O que é react state?

technical
Avançado

O react-state é um conceito central no desenvolvimento de aplicações React, permitindo que componentes mantenham e atualizem informações ao longo do tempo. Com o uso adequado do estado, é possível criar interfaces interativas e dinâmicas que respondem às ações dos usuários.

O react-state é um conceito central no desenvolvimento de aplicações React, permitindo que componentes mantenham e atualizem informações ao longo do tempo. Com o uso adequado do estado, é possível criar interfaces interativas e dinâmicas que respondem às ações dos usuários.

O que é React-State?

O react-state refere-se ao mecanismo que o React utiliza para gerenciar o estado dentro de componentes. Este estado é uma propriedade que permite aos componentes manter dados que podem mudar ao longo do tempo, provocando re-renderizações e atualizando a interface do usuário.

Como Funciona o React-State?

Quando o estado de um componente muda, o React re-renderiza o componente para refletir as alterações. Isso é feito através de métodos como

setState()
, que disparam atualizações e permitem a construção de aplicações responsivas.

Diferença entre State e Props

Enquanto o react-state é interno ao componente e pode ser alterado sem qualquer ação externa, as props são passadas para o componente a partir de níveis superiores da árvore de componentes e são imutáveis dentro do componente que as recebe.

Boas Práticas com React-State

  • Mantenha o estado mínimo necessário.
  • Utilize
    useState
    e
    setState
    de forma consciente.
  • Considere o uso de bibliotecas como Redux ou Context API para gerenciar estados mais complexos.

Importância do React-State

Compreender e utilizar corretamente o react-state é crucial para o desenvolvimento de aplicações React robustas e performáticas. Ele é a base para a criação de interfaces que reagem a interações do usuário, tornando a experiência mais rica e envolvente.

📂 Termos relacionados

Este termo foi útil para você?